Gluten Free Quaker Oats Fruit and Honey Granola
A delicious granola made with Gluten Free Quaker Oats - perfect for breakfast, brunch or afternoon snack.
-
3-1/2
cups
Large Flake Quaker® Oats or Quick Quaker® Oats
uncooked
-
2
tablespoons
coarsely chopped pecans
-
1/2
cup
honey
-
2
tablespoons
vegetable oil
-
1
teaspoon
vanilla
-
1/2
teaspoon
ground cinnamon
-
1/8 to 1/4
teaspoon
salt
optional
-
One 6‑ounce package diced dried mixed fruit
about 1‑1/3 cups
-
Heat oven to 350°F.
-
In large bowl, combine oats and pecans; mix well. Spread evenly in 15 x 10‑inch jelly roll pan or on rimmed baking sheet.
-
In small bowl, combine honey, oil, vanilla, cinnamon and salt (if desired); mix well. Pour over oat mixture; mix well.
-
Bake 30 to 35 minutes or until golden brown, stirring every 10 minutes. Stir in dried fruit. Cool completely. Store tightly covered up to 1 week.
-
**Variations: Substitute dried cranberries, chopped dried apricots or chopped dried peaches for dried mixed fruit.
